Magic JordanParticipantTry to use Hola! or a similar plugin (that one has had some sketchy stuff said about them) to route your traffic to a different country ala U.S or Canada. It’s a pretty simple plugin to use. But beware that you don’t want to leave it on when you are not using it. Claims are that they will use your internet bandwith, without telling you. As well as some other sheisty ish like tracking you, potentially using you as an exit node which can be bad news depending on who is watching.
There are other alternatives though I don’t know the names. If you are willing to risk it for NBA.com then use !Hola, but I’m not responsible for anything that happens.
I used it a time or two to get around the ridiculous NBATV blackouts on league pass. But not since there security flaws have been revealed.
